Practical Tips for Navigating and Maximizing Your Play

While the Aviator game interface is accessible, there are a few nuances that can enhance your experience. For starters, familiarize yourself with the cash-out feature timing. Knowing the right moment to pull out can dramatically influence potential winnings and mitigate losses. It’s tempting to wait for higher multipliers, but patience can sometimes be costly.

Secondly, don’t overlook the value of the game’s auto-bet option. This tool is designed for players who prefer a steadier rhythm and want to reduce manual input errors. However, it’s crucial to set clear limits to avoid chasing losses or playing beyond your comfort level.

  1. Start with small bets to understand the flow without major risk.
  2. Review recent game statistics before placing your bets.
  3. Use the cash-out feature strategically rather than emotionally.
  4. Try the auto-bet only after you feel confident with manual betting.
  5. Always set a budget and stick to it for responsible play.
